Etihad Airways, the flag carrier of UAE is planning to launch flights to Hong Kong, a senior executive of the airline has said. The airline is considering launching flights on Abu Dhabi- Hong Kong route in the medium term, which is supposed to be 3 years.
The announcement was made after Air Seychelles commenced operations on Hong Kong-Mahé route via Abu Dhabi in the last week of March. Etihad has 40 percent ownership in Air Seychelles. Etihad airways and Air Seychelles has a codeshare agreement that enables both the airlines to book tickets for each other.
With equity interest and codeshare agreement with Air Seychelles Etihahd earns revenue from the Hong Kong despite not operating its own flights on Abu Dhabi-Hong Kong routes.
Here it is worth noting that Etihad is one of the designated carriers enjoying traffic rights for Hong Kong- UAE route that means airline has right to operate any number of passenger and freighter flights on this route.
Presently Etihad is running passenger flights to, Shanghai, Beijing and Chengdu and cargo flights on Abu Dhabi- Hong Kong route.
